Вот моя проблема. У меня есть таблица в SSRS, которую я создал, у которой есть поле даты окончания (RegulatoryDateDecisionDue). Основываясь на этом поле даты, мне нужно изменить цвета строк, если сегодняшняя дата закончилась должным образом, поле должно быть красным. Если количество часов меньше или равно 72 часам от сегодняшней даты до установленной даты (в основном как обратный отсчет до тех пор, пока это не будет), строки должны быть оранжевыми, иначе строки должны быть белыми.Исходное выражение цвета фона SSRS на основе значения даты
Вот выражение, которое я написал, но у меня проблема, я получаю ошибку и понимаю, что я делаю неправильно, или если я должен делать это по-другому? Любая помощь приветствуется.
=IIF((now() > Fields!RegulatoryDateDecisionDue.Value), "Red", IIF(((DateDiff(DateInterval.Hour, Fields!RegulatoryDateDecisionDue.Value, Now()) <= "72"), "Orange", "White")))
в вашем выражении Я думаю, что «72» неверно, попробуйте вместо 72, который считается целочисленным. –